Background
Despite significant advancements in automation, the true value of efficiency, productivity, and scalability remains largely untapped. This is because automation alone is not enough, seamless information flow across the entire value chain is critical in unlocking the true potential.
However, several challenges continue to hinder this progress, including the need for greater resilience in manufacturing. Modern AMRs must adapt to supply chain volatility and fluctuating demand disruptions. A resilient automation strategy ensures continuity by seamlessly integrating data, optimizing workflows, and reducing dependency on manual intervention.
- Inefficient Material Flow: Logistics delays and production bottlenecks disrupt operations.
- Fragmented Automation Systems: Incompatibilities between legacy IT infrastructure and modern automation prevent seamless communication.
- Manual Scheduling & Traffic Issues: Factory operators manually assign AMRs, leading to inefficiencies and delays.
- Lack of Just-in-Time (JIT) Tools: Inefficiencies in material movement impact lean manufacturing goals.
- Scalability & Adaptability Concerns: Rigid automation frameworks fail to adapt to fluctuating production demands.
- Multi-vendor fleets of AMRs are a reality, and a single management dashboard for them is elusive.
To overcome these challenges, it is essential to have an intelligent, scalable fleet management solution that integrates with existing enterprise systems and supports dynamic, real-time decision-making.

Enterprise Software Integration Capabilities
1. Seamless ERP, MES & IoT Integration
Ati-FM integrates effortlessly with existing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) and Manufacturing Execution Systems (MES) via REST APIs and event-driven workflows, enabling:
- Real-time logistics tracking: Continuous updates on material movement progress.
- Automated work order execution: AMRs are dynamically assigned tasks based on ERP/PPC schedules.
- IoT sensor data synchronization: AMRs can interact with barcode readers, RFID systems, and smart conveyors for precise material handling.
2. Automated Task Assignment & Traffic Management
Ati-FM optimizes fleet-wide operations through:
- Dynamic Path Planning: Routes are optimized in real-time based on factory conditions.
- Multi-AMR Coordination: Ensures no traffic congestion at intersections.
- Order Prioritization: High-priority orders get assigned automatically based on urgency.
- Failure Recovery Mechanisms: If an AMR is unavailable, tasks are re-routed dynamically.
3. VDA 5050: Multi-Vendor AMR Integration
Ati-FM is compliant with the VDA 5050 standard, allowing ideal management of AMRs from different manufacturers with
- Centralize control across different AMRs.
- Unified traffic management across mixed fleets.
- Cross-platform data analytics for performance tracking.
4. Real-Time Monitoring & Remote Support
Sanjaya – A Remote Monitoring System is a key component of Ati-FM, that provides 24×7 analytics of AMR’s health and operations that include:
- Health & Performance Tracking: Detects battery levels, motor health, and sensor performance.
- Proactive Issue Detection: Identifies faults before failures occur, reducing unplanned downtime.
- Long-Term Predictive Analytics: Uses data-driven insights to optimize fleet utilization.
